Introduction to Used Car Buying Safety

When purchasing a used car, it's essential to prioritize your safety. This involves not only the vehicle's condition but also the buying process itself. In this article, we will guide you through the process of buying a used car safely, highlighting key steps and considerations to ensure you find a reliable vehicle and avoid potential scams.

Research and Preparation

Before starting your used car search, research is crucial. Identify your needs, budget, and the type of vehicle that suits you best. Understanding the market and knowing the average prices of the cars you're interested in can help you make an informed decision. Additionally, prepare a list of questions to ask the seller to ensure you cover all aspects of the vehicle's history and condition.

Checking the Vehicle's History

A crucial step in the buying process is checking the vehicle's history. This includes obtaining a vehicle history report, which can provide valuable information about the car's past, such as any accidents, previous owners, and if it has been salvaged or flooded. Look for red flags such as multiple owners in a short period or any unresolved issues that could affect the car's value or your safety on the road.
